his question refers to the Roadtest Case. An engineer at a government research facility is studying the effect of five types of gasoline additives on the mileage performance of SUVs. Three SUVs of different makes are available for the experiment. Each of the SUVs is run using each of the five additives in random order, with steps taken to make sure there is no 'carry-over' or 'mixing' effect. The results are shown by the image (the response variable is miles per gallon), and can be downloaded above. The goal is to evaluate the effect of the additives using a significance level of 10%.
